Public/Ethical Concerns about AI
•Economic dislocation: will these machines take jobs from people?
•Privacy concerns: is too much of my private information being given to machines to build these models?
•Bias concerns: are these models learning the wrong thing from the training data?
•Agency issues: are people adequately in the decision loop to step in when models go astray?
Economic Dislocation
•Many blue collar jobs are threatened: taxi/truck drivers, security guards,…
•Many classes of white collar work are threatened: programmers, lawyers, translation/transcription, education, pathology/medicine…
•This double threat makes it hard to know what to train for!
•But: future jobs will involve working with AI systems to do better work. This suggests the need for a broad general education: communication, technology, and empathy.
•But: unemployment is about 4%, seemingly impossible 10 years ago.
•But: technology has always destroyed jobs, yet generated new and better jobs, in ways impossible to predict.
•The world will always change rapidly and you will have to adapt to it.

Weapons of Math Destruction
It is important to understand the potential harm data-driven models can cause.
Correlation is not causation, but models so-trained can trigger actions and feedback mechanisms, resulting in self-fulfilling prophecies.
It is important for us as data scientists to think about societal issues in a constructive way.
Ethics and AI
I think the definition gets right that ethics governs people’s behavior.
People build and apply technology, so the ethical demands are upon those who build and use AI systems.
Moral principles are often in tension with each other, and different people can reasonably hold to different beliefs and standards.

Aggregating Expertise
No person/program has all the answers.
Social media and other new technologies have made it easier to collect and aggregate opinions on a massive scale.
But how can we separate the wisdom of crowds from the cry of the rabble?
Francis Galton’s Ox
At a livestock fair in 1906, villagers were invited to guess the weight of a ox.
Galton observed that none of the almost 800 observers guessed the correct weight (1,178 pounds).
Yet the average guess was amazingly close: 1,179 pounds!
Wisdom of Crowds: Penny Demo
Wisdom of Crowds: Rules of Demo
How many pennies do I have in this jar?
Ten of you write your opinions on cards
Ten more tell me them one by one.
Who wants to bet?
Independent Guesses
537, 556, 600, 636, 1200, 1250, 2350, 3000, 5000, 11000, 15000
Median: 1250, Mean: 3739, Actual: 1879
The median is closer than any other guess.
Conditioned Guesses
A second group of students made guesses after seeing the first group’s answers:
750, 750, 1000, 1000, 1000, 1250, 1400, 1770, 1800, 3500, 4000, 5000
Median: 1325, Mean: 1935, Actual: 1879
Showing other people’s guesses substantially conditioned the distribution (no outliers)
Financial Stakes
Allowing people to bet on the outcome yielded two wagers:
1500, 2000 Actual: 1879
People willing to bet their own money on an event are by definition more confident in their selection.
When is the Crowd Wise?
Diversities of Opinion
Crowds only add information when there is disagreement.
A committee with perfectly correlated experts contributes nothing more than any one of them.
Be an incomparable element on the partial order of life.
Mechanisms for Aggregation
On numerical aggregation, the mean or median work if errors are symmetrically distributed.
But which is more robust: mean or median?
On classification problems, voting is the basic aggregation mechanism.
But should all votes be treated equally?
The Condorcet Jury Theorem
If the probability of each voter being correct is p>0.5, the probability of a majority of voters being correct P(n) is >p.
For p=0.51, a jury of 101 members is right 57%, P(1001)=0.73 and P(10001)=0.9999.
As n gets large enough P(n) approaches 1.

Crowdsourcing Services
Services like Amazon Turk, Prolific , and Appen(Crowdflower) provide the opportunity to hire large numbers of people for small amounts of piece work.
In life, you generally get what you pay for.
Getting people to do your bidding requires both incentives and clear instructions.
